Answer "The Warm and Shiny China Red"

At the end of the year, whether it is a bustling city or a quiet country, warm China red is flowing everywhere, bringing a hot red storm to the cold winter. Red Spring Festival couplets, red "Fu" characters, red lanterns and red birthday packages are burning in children's red hearts. Red coal, red lights, red fireworks and red New Year greetings are flowing in the streets. It can be said that in this world, no nation likes red like China people. This is because in China's ideology, red is a symbol of prosperity, joy, good luck, wealth and longevity. China people pour their love for life into fiery red, which is the cultural totem and spiritual conversion of China people.

From small to large, what I saw and heard, China Red, has been with my life and has been integrated into my bone marrow. I remember when I was a child, every New Year's Eve, my mother would cook red eggs. After 8 o'clock in the evening, my mother will find a triangular bracket and put it on the brazier, and put the eggs selected in advance into the casserole to cook. The charcoal fire was very strong, and before long, it was steaming. After the eggs are cooked, mother carefully paints them with dye. Whenever I see a big plate of red eggs lying there with a playful smirk, my mouth always drools. Mom said that if children eat red eggs, they will be able to get rid of diseases and disasters in the coming year and bring good luck. When I grow up, I know it's just my mother's wish, but now I still feel heartache when I see red eggs, and I begin to believe that eggs painted with eye-catching China red can bring me great happiness and good luck.
